🇻🇪🇺🇸⚡️ — Ousted Venezuelan President Nicolás Maduro has asked a U.S. federal judge to dismiss the drug-trafficking charges against him, arguing that he is entitled to immunity as the head of a sovereign state, Reuters reports.

Prosecutors have until October 2 to respond to Maduro's motion to dismiss the indictment, and District Judge Hellerstein will hold a hearing ​on the dismissal effort on November 17. He has pleaded not guilty and is scheduled to stand trial on June 1, 2027, unless the case is dismissed.

Maduro faces significant legal obstacles, as Washington has not recognized him as Venezuela’s legitimate president since 2019, while previous cases involving foreign leaders could also weigh against his immunity claim.
